Well worth the drive to get to it (late September 25) , If you are an introvert, don't like children having fun and attempting to find yourself through silence , this is not the place for you. It is a wonderful Campsite for the rest of the people. Very friendly welcome, excellent local fresh produce. Although I would recommend that you stock up with essentials. Carabien sea Sands, crystal clear water with cold ocean temperatures. Orcas pay a visit now and then. Activities are encouraged by the owners, £10.00 refundable deposit secures you a wetsuit to keep you warm in the ocean. Clean toilets, showers and there is a complimentary kitchen area with cookers! We booked for a stop over, next time it will be a week. We will be back again. Would highly recommend

HIGHLY RECOMMEND. Stayed here recently in our caravn for 5 nights. Absolutely brilliant. Great sizes pitches with electric and water tap. There's a great amenity room with washers and dryers. A small room with books and games that our grandson loved. The covered outside area with cookers, sinks, and a log fire is fantastic. 5 minute walk to a great beach. Staff were amazing with our 3 year old letting him light the candles and fire at night. Great Little shop/hut 2 minutes walk out of the gate that sells alcohol, freshly baked cakes and much more. Will definitely be back in the future. Thanks for the being the highlight of our trip and thanks so much for how good you all were with the little un 👍

Lovely location metres from the beach. While it is remote there is a communal area with cooking facilities, tables and a fire pit lit every evening that is sheltered from the weather - this was a definite plus point. ||Onsite well stocked shop and we landed on the day of the fish van visit. ||Toilets and showers adequate although charge extra for hairdryer & straighteners. Wifi patchy but we weren’t bothered for this.
